How do I install SF2 files?

Installing Soundfonts (SF2) on Mac
  1. Open Finder.
  2. Select the *Go* menu then *Go to Folder*
  3. Type ~/Library/Audio/Sounds/Banks.
  4. Create a new folder, for example *Guitar*
  5. Copy your SF2 file into the new folder.

Do Soundfonts work in logic?

Sampler recognizes SoundFont2, DLS, and Gigasampler files placed inside the Sampler Instruments folder and automatically converts them into sampler instruments. You can store your imported sampler instruments in any folder on any of your computer hard drives.

What is a SoundFont file?

A file format that contains samples of musical instruments as well as support for numerous music parameters. Soundfonts enhance MIDI playback, because unlike the General MIDI standard, which describes how one hears the sound, Soundfonts include actual digitized sound waves stored in wave tables (wave table synthesis).

Can you use SF2 files in FL Studio?

NOTES: The Soundfont Player is only available in 32 Bit FL Studio. See a workaround here. Fruity SoundFont Player is an advanced sampler which can load SoundFont2 instruments, drumkits, or collections. This plugin uses the LiveSynth SF2 rendering engine.

How do I add SF2 files to MuseScore?

Add your new SoundFont to MuseScore. Identify the location of your MuseScore’s SoundFont files by checking your Settings/Preferences and copying your SoundFont file to this directory location. Then, in MuseScore View – Synthesizer, click Add and select your new SoundFont file.

What sound chip did the SNES use?

The audio subsystem is called the S-SMP, which is a dedicated single chip consisting of an 8-bit CPU, a 16-bit DSP, and 64 KB of SRAM.

How do I open a SFZ file?

How to Open an SFZ File. Any text editor can be used to view the code of an SFZ file. Notepad is included in Windows or you can download a different text editor like Notepad++, which may be easier to use. Again, because SFZ files are just plain text files, they don’t actually do anything in and of themselves.
